Austin Blaske Making the Most of His First Season as a Starter on UNC's Offensive Line


UNC offensive lineman was a member of the Georgia football program for four seasons from 2020-2023, winning two National Championships and becoming unaccustomed defeat. To find the last time Blaske experienced consecutive losses, you have to go back to 2016, his freshman season at South Effingham High School in Georgia. (Tar Heel Illustrated)
